Resident voices concern about marijuana cultivation and sales during Wyoming council meeting

Wyoming City Council · March 4, 2026

During the March 3 Wyoming City Council meeting, resident Pat Kolb said she was "shocked" to learn a few weeks earlier that marijuana cultivation and sales were occurring in the city, raising the issue during open forum; the council recorded a remote participation notice for a member and did not take formal action in the excerpt.

Pat Kolb, a Wyoming resident, told the Wyoming City Council on March 3 that she was "shocked" to learn that marijuana cultivation and sales were taking place in the city.

"I'm Pat Kolb ... I moved to Wyoming about, 1 and a half years ago, and I want to speak on the cultivating and the selling of, marijuana and different marijuana products here in Wyoming," Kolb said…
